– Support <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> development <strong>of</strong> <strong>for</strong>eign ties <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> sphere <strong>of</strong> non-pr<strong>of</strong>essional artistic activities<br />
This grant programme has been open s<strong>in</strong>ce 2001 just to civic associations and <strong>for</strong> activities<br />
<str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> follow<strong>in</strong>g five areas:<br />
– all <strong>for</strong>ms <strong>of</strong> amateur <strong>the</strong>atre, <strong>in</strong>clud<strong>in</strong>g children’s <strong>the</strong>atre<br />
– all <strong>for</strong>ms <strong>of</strong> dance, with <strong>the</strong> exception <strong>of</strong> folk dance<br />
– woodw<strong>in</strong>d, symphonic and chamber orchestras<br />
– children’s and adult folk ensembles<br />
– children’s and adult choirs<br />
Support is <strong>in</strong>tended only <strong>for</strong> artistic groups and ensembles that have demonstrated a high<br />
standard <strong>of</strong> pr<strong>of</strong>iciency at national <strong>arts</strong> showcases, festivals or competitions and that travel to selected<br />
prestigious events outside <strong>the</strong> Czech Republic. Exchange and commercial tours to events<br />
<strong>of</strong> only local significance are not <strong>support</strong>ed. The programme <strong>in</strong>vites applications from physical<br />
and legal subjects, each <strong>for</strong> only one project. Projects are evaluated by an <strong>in</strong>dependent committee<br />
(one <strong>for</strong> each area <strong>of</strong> <strong>support</strong>), <strong>in</strong> which <strong>the</strong> relevant Czech branches <strong>of</strong> <strong>in</strong>ternational nongovernmental<br />
organisations are represented. Groups or ensembles that are selected <strong>for</strong> <strong>support</strong><br />
receive a contribution that covers no <strong>more</strong> than 70% <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> costs connected with its transportation<br />
abroad. Individuals are sent abroad by NIPOS, on <strong>the</strong> authority <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> MC. In con<strong>for</strong>mity with<br />
<strong>the</strong> Budgetary Rules it <strong>support</strong>s <strong>the</strong> travels <strong>of</strong> teachers, jury members, sem<strong>in</strong>ar participants, and<br />
delegates to meet<strong>in</strong>gs <strong>of</strong> bodies <strong>of</strong> <strong>in</strong>ternational non-governmental organisations. It covers only<br />
<strong>the</strong> costs <strong>of</strong> transportation, as <strong>the</strong> total volume <strong>of</strong> targeted funds <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> programme’s budget are<br />
limited (250 000 Czk annually). The Czech branches <strong>of</strong> <strong>in</strong>ternational non-governmental organisations<br />
and expert councils <strong>of</strong> <strong>in</strong>stitutions are consulted on <strong>the</strong> programme. Up until 2000<br />
NIPOS also <strong>support</strong>ed <strong>the</strong> travel <strong>of</strong> groups/ensembles <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> same manner and with <strong>the</strong> same<br />
volume <strong>of</strong> funds.<br />
O<strong>the</strong>r Means <strong>of</strong> Support<br />
Awards <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> Field <strong>of</strong> Pr<strong>of</strong>essional Arts<br />
State Prize <strong>for</strong> Literature<br />
State Prize <strong>for</strong> a Work <strong>of</strong> Translation<br />
The state prizes have been awarded annually s<strong>in</strong>ce 1995, follow<strong>in</strong>g on a tradition that was established<br />
dur<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> First Republic (<strong>the</strong>y were founded <strong>in</strong> 1920). The prizes are awarded to <strong>the</strong><br />
best orig<strong>in</strong>al Czech literary work and <strong>the</strong> best literary translation from a <strong>for</strong>eign language <strong>in</strong>to<br />
Czech. The state prize can also be awarded <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> best body <strong>of</strong> literary work and <strong>for</strong> work <strong>in</strong><br />
<strong>the</strong> field <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> translation <strong>of</strong> literary works.<br />
Prize <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> Most Beautiful Czech Book <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Year<br />
The prize has been awarded annually s<strong>in</strong>ce 1964 to a non-periodical publication, not previously<br />
published <strong>in</strong> its given graphic and artistic <strong>for</strong>m, and evaluated as a technical product and functional<br />
object.<br />
Artis Bohemiae Amicis Medal<br />
The medal has been awarded by <strong>the</strong> M<strong>in</strong>ister <strong>of</strong> Culture s<strong>in</strong>ce 2000 <strong>for</strong> spread<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> good<br />
name <strong>of</strong> Czech culture not only <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> creative and <strong>in</strong>terpretative spheres but also <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> area <strong>of</strong><br />
promotion and presentation abroad.<br />
Prizes awarded by <strong>the</strong> M<strong>in</strong>istry <strong>of</strong> Culture <strong>for</strong> Achievement <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> Fields <strong>of</strong> Theatre,<br />
Music, <strong>the</strong> Visual Arts, and Architecture<br />
The MC has been award<str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ong>se prizes annually s<strong>in</strong>ce 2003 <strong>for</strong> outstand<strong>in</strong>g creative or <strong>in</strong>terpretative<br />
work or <strong>for</strong> long-term artistic merit <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> fields <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ong>atre, music, visual <strong>arts</strong>, and architecture.<br />
They can be awarded to physical or legal subjects. Any citizen <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Czech Republic<br />
over <strong>the</strong> age <strong>of</strong> 15, artistic group or artistic <strong>in</strong>stitution is eligible <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> award.<br />
The M<strong>in</strong>istry <strong>of</strong> Culture Prize <strong>for</strong> Artistic Activities<br />
is awarded <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> fields <strong>of</strong> :<br />
<strong>the</strong>atre and literature,<br />
traditional folk culture and folklore,<br />
music,<br />
audiovisual <strong>arts</strong> and visual <strong>arts</strong>,<br />
dance,<br />
children’s artistic activities.<br />
In con<strong>for</strong>mity with Government Decree No. 5/2003 Coll., on Awards Given by <strong>the</strong> M<strong>in</strong>istry<br />
<strong>of</strong> Culture, <strong>the</strong>se prizes have been awarded s<strong>in</strong>ce 2003 <strong>for</strong> lifetime contribution to <strong>the</strong> advancement<br />
<str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> given field or <strong>for</strong> outstand<strong>in</strong>g artistic work. Any citizen <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Czech Republic over<br />
<strong>the</strong> age <strong>of</strong> 15 is eligible <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> award. Nom<strong>in</strong>ations can be made by physical or legal subjects,<br />
and <strong>in</strong> each sphere candidates are assessed by an <strong>in</strong>dependent committee. One w<strong>in</strong>ner is selected<br />
annually <strong>in</strong> each sphere.<br />
Award <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Tradition <strong>of</strong> Folk Arts and Crafts<br />
This project was launched <strong>in</strong> 2000 with <strong>the</strong> aim <strong>of</strong> <strong>support</strong><strong>in</strong>g <strong>the</strong> preservation <strong>of</strong> traditional <strong>arts</strong><br />
and crafts technology, and <strong>the</strong> documentation and transmission <strong>of</strong> those skills and knowledge<br />
to pupils <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ong>se fields. This award is a Czech version <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> UNESCO project Liv<strong>in</strong>g Human<br />
Treasures. S<strong>in</strong>ce 2001 it has been awarded each year to five artists on <strong>the</strong> occasion <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> National<br />
Launch <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> European Heritage Days. Nom<strong>in</strong>ees are evaluated by an <strong>in</strong>dependent committee.<br />
Co-Organized Activities<br />
Until 2003 <strong>the</strong> MC was <strong>the</strong> co-organiser <strong>of</strong> a number <strong>of</strong> selected activities, <strong>in</strong>clud<strong>in</strong>g, <strong>for</strong> example,<br />
projects <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> fields <strong>of</strong>:<br />
– music: Prague Spr<strong>in</strong>g International Music Festival, International Music Festival Brno, International<br />
Music Festival Janáãek’s “Máj”, International Opera Festival Smetana’s “Litomy‰l”,<br />
Classic Prize, Festival Alternativa, etc.<br />
– <strong>the</strong>atre and dance: International Festival Theatre, Theatre <strong>of</strong> European Regions (Hradec<br />
Králové), Matefi<strong>in</strong>ka (Liberec), Tanec Praha dance festival, Skupa Pilsen, A. Radok<br />
Award, Festival <strong>of</strong> Music Theatre, International Theatre Festival “Na hranici”, etc.<br />
– visual <strong>arts</strong> and architecture: exhibitions <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> work <strong>of</strong> f<strong>in</strong>alists <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> J<strong>in</strong>dfiich Chalupeck˘<br />
Prize, Grand Prix <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Community <strong>of</strong> Architects, Art Studios <strong>of</strong> âesk˘ Krumlov and<br />
âimelice<br />
– literature: Prize <strong>for</strong> <strong>the</strong> Most Beautiful Czech Book <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> Year (Museum <strong>of</strong> Czech Literature)<br />
and <strong>the</strong> Bohemian Sem<strong>in</strong>ar (Society <strong>of</strong> Czech Writers)<br />
